Getting the tech right: authentication and alignment
The technical base has to be closed. Without authentication, you are dead on arrival with modern-day filters. Three documents matter most, each serving a distinctive purpose.
SPF tells receiving web servers which IPs can send out mail for your domain. Maintain it lean. Every added consist of adds DNS lookups and delicacy. I have actually seen SPF records fall short under load because they went beyond the 10 lookup limit during top sends out. If you run multiple Advertising and marketing Providers and devices, combine their SPF entrances where feasible, and eliminate vendors you no more use.
DKIM indications your messages so suppliers can confirm that the web content was not changed. Use strong tricks, turn them on a sensible cadence, and make sure your sending system really indicators all traffic. I still encounter arrangements where transactional mail is signed but marketing mail is not, or vice versa.
DMARC ties SPF and DKIM together and informs carriers how to take care of failings. Begin with p=none to keep track of, after that transfer to quarantine, and at some point to turn down when you are positive. Alignment issues as high as mere visibility. If you send out from newsletter.brand.com however validate with brand.com, configure positioning so they match according to your policy. This little information often separates an account that penetrates Promotions spam from one that gains Key positioning for engaged users.
BIMI is optional, but it assists brand recognition and signals maturity. It just works well once DMARC is imposed. Treat it as a finishing step rather than a starting point.
The domain and IP reputation story
Reputation adheres to domain names and IPs, yet domain names bring more weight for the majority of marketing experts utilizing shared or pooled infrastructure. If you acquire a filthy domain or swelter an excellent one, you will certainly feel it for months. Two guidelines have actually kept my teams out of trouble.
First, isolate advertising website traffic on a specialized sending out subdomain, such as news.brand.com or mail.brand.com. Maintain transactional web traffic on a different stream. That separation provides you area to be bolder with projects without threatening order verifications and password resets.
Second, heat up new domain names like you would certainly a new muscular tissue team. Sending 100,000 emails on day one is a trusted means to earn rate limitations and spam placement. Start small, target your most engaged subscribers, and rise volume in steady steps. I generally scale by interaction accomplices, not just raw numbers. The very early sets go to people that opened up or clicked within the last 30 to 60 days. As that associate proves healthy and balanced, broaden to 90 days, after that 120, and more. If performance slides, stop the ramp and focus back on one of the most active sector until the signals recover.

The responses loop with the huge mailbox providers
Some suppliers provide comments loops that report spam grievances back to you. Enlist in them via your ESP or straight where feasible. Utilize those signals to subdue complainers promptly. Grievances are much heavier unfavorable signals than non-opens. A little share of highly involved recipients can balance out many reduced opens up, however they can not balance out continual complaints.
Postmaster tools from Google and Microsoft deserve examining once a week during remediation. See the domain reputation and IP credibility charts. If you see a decline, correlate it with send out dates, sectors, and content. Sometimes a single project with a mismatched target market creates a dip that remains. The solution is typically to stop briefly broad sends and concentrate on your most engaged clients for a few cycles to restore trust.

How to diagnose a deliverability dip
Symptoms appear in a pattern. Initially, open rates droop for particular service providers while others hold. After that click rates degeneration, and earnings per send out follows. If you are unlucky, complaints increase after a badly targeted blast. Begin by segmenting outcomes by mailbox company, after that by involvement cohort, then by project type. Seek where performance diverged.
Seed testing devices assist, but treat them as directional. A spam placement in a seed inbox does not always reflect the bulk experience, particularly with customized or vibrant material. The very best signals remain your very own engaged individuals. If a formerly energetic cohort quits opening up on Gmail, you likely have a reputation issue. If Overview declines while Gmail holds, your material might be triggering particular heuristics on Microsoft's side, such as image-to-text proportion or link patterns.

A short instance example from the field
An ecommerce brand offering mid-priced home fitness gear pertained to us with open prices hovering at 9 to 11 percent and frequent spam folder problems from Gmail. They were sending three advertising e-mails weekly to a listing of approximately 400,000, lots of accumulated during a two-year period with loose consent workflows. Authentication existed, however DMARC was readied to none with poor positioning. Hyperlinks routed with a generic monitoring domain name run by a heritage vendor.
We started by taking care of verification and transferring to a well-known click monitoring domain name. After that we split traffic onto a new subdomain for marketing while preserving transactional mail on the root. The warmup ran for 6 weeks, beginning with 25,000 of one of the most engaged clients and broadening as positioning held. We stopped mail to anybody non-active for 120 days and launched a three-email re-engagement sequence. About 8 percent of the non-active cohort reactivated, which is within the anticipated variety for retail.
On the content side, we changed generic promotions with brief editorial tips on training form and healing, adhered to by a single clear offer. Subject lines moved from SALE ENDS SOON to certain advantages like Build Core Strength in 7 Minutes. Preheaders brought the functional hook rather than repeating the subject. Tempo continued to be 3 times per week for engaged users, but we covered reactivated customers at the same time weekly for the initial month.
Within 8 weeks, ordinary open rates reached 22 to 24 percent on Gmail and 25 percent on Apple Mail, with Expectation much less responsive however improved. Spam problems visited majority. Income per send rose 40 percent, and paid retargeting costs went down due to the fact that the warmed up checklist converted better on email-driven landers. Absolutely nothing exotic, simply basics executed consistently.
